Trinidad and Tobago is a tropical paradise located in the Caribbean Sea. It is a popular holiday destination for tourists from all over the world. The country is made up of two islands, Trinidad and Tobago. The capital city of the country is Port of Spain, which is located on the island of Trinidad. Trinidad is the larger of the two islands, and it has a population of over one million people. The island has a bustling capital city, which is home to many museums, galleries, and shops. Tobago, on the other hand, is a smaller island with a population of just over 50,000 people. Tobago is known for its stunning beaches and crystal clear waters, which attract many visitors each year.

If you’re planning to visit the Caribbean, consider exploring Trinidad and Tobago, two small islands located just off the coast of Venezuela. Known for their vibrant culture, beautiful beaches, and lush rainforests, these islands have something for everyone.

With the help of a detailed map, you can easily navigate your way through this stunning destination. The map of Trinidad and Tobago highlights popular attractions such as the Queen’s Park Savannah, Maracas Beach, and Fort George, as well as lesser-known spots like Caroni Swamp and Chaguaramas.

Whether you want to hike through the forest, relax on the beach, or immerse yourself in the local culture, Trinidad and Tobago have it all. The map can also help you plan your route, so you don’t miss any of the must-see sights.
